Microneedling and Skin Rejuvenation
Microneedling—also called collagen induction therapy—uses tiny, controlled punctures to stimulate the skin’s natural healing response. This encourages collagen and elastin production, resulting in smoother, firmer, younger-looking skin.
Benefits of Microneedling
- Refines Skin Texture & Tone
- Stimulates Collagen Production
- Softens Acne Scars & Stretch Marks
- Minimizes Enlarged Pores
- Fades Pigmentation & Sun Damage
- Boosts Topical Absorption

Recommended Treatment Frequency
Microneedling works best as part of a series of treatments:
Skin Concern Suggested Frequency
General Rejuvenation Every 4–6 weeks (3–4 sessions)
Acne Scarring Every 4–6 weeks (4–6 sessions)
Fine Lines & Wrinkles Every 4–6 weeks (3–5 sessions)
Stretch Marks / Body Every 4–6 weeks (4–6+ sessions)
Maintenance treatments every 3–6 months can help preserve results.
Aftercare Instructions
- First 24–48 Hours:
- No makeup, sun exposure, sweating, or harsh products
- Avoid touching, picking, or exfoliating skin
- Do:
- Cleanse gently with a mild cleanser
- Apply hydrating serums (hyaluronic acid preferred)
- Moisturize regularly to support skin repair
- Use a broad-spectrum SPF 30+ daily
- Stay hydrated and sleep on clean linens
- What to Expect:
- Day 1–2: Redness, sensitivity, mild swelling
- Day 3–5: Dryness, tightness, possible flaking
- Day 5+: Renewed glow and improved texture
